Why Them? On the U.S. Sanctions Against Int’l Criminal Court Officials

Two officials of the International Criminal Court (ICC) have now been sanctioned by the United States. On Wednesday, September 2, the State and Treasury Departments took their first action on a sanctions program created in June by, first, restricting issuance of visas for unnamed ICC personnel and,….
